Meanings

verb

  1. 1.To lose heat, to get colder.
  2. 2.To make cooler, less warm.
  3. 3.To become less intense, e.g. less amicable or passionate.
  4. 4.To make less intense, e.g. less amicable or passionate.
  5. 5.To kill.

adjective

  1. 1.Brought to a lower temperature.
  2. 2.Brought to a lower temperature by means of (often in compounds).
  3. 3.Brought to a reduced degree of anger or fervour.
